INSetSeatSettingsInCarIntentHandling_Extensions 类

定义

协议的 IINSetSeatSettingsInCarIntentHandling 可选方法。

public static class INSetSeatSettingsInCarIntentHandling_Extensions
type INSetSeatSettingsInCarIntentHandling_Extensions = class
继承
INSetSeatSettingsInCarIntentHandling_Extensions

方法

ConfirmSetSeatSettingsInCar(IINSetSeatSettingsInCarIntentHandling, INSetSeatSettingsInCarIntent, Action<INSetSeatSettingsInCarIntentResponse>)

开发人员可以替代此方法,以自定义座位设置更改的确认。

ResolveCarName(IINSetSeatSettingsInCarIntentHandling, INSetSeatSettingsInCarIntent, Action<INSpeakableStringResolutionResult>)

协议的 IINSetSeatSettingsInCarIntentHandling 可选方法。

ResolveEnableCooling(IINSetSeatSettingsInCarIntentHandling, INSetSeatSettingsInCarIntent, Action<INBooleanResolutionResult>)

开发人员可以重写此方法,以自定义是否可以启用座椅冷却的分辨率。

ResolveEnableHeating(IINSetSeatSettingsInCarIntentHandling, INSetSeatSettingsInCarIntent, Action<INBooleanResolutionResult>)

开发人员可以替代此方法,以自定义是否可以启用座椅加热的分辨率。

ResolveEnableMassage(IINSetSeatSettingsInCarIntentHandling, INSetSeatSettingsInCarIntent, Action<INBooleanResolutionResult>)

开发人员可以重写此方法,以自定义是否可以启用座椅按摩的分辨率。

ResolveLevel(IINSetSeatSettingsInCarIntentHandling, INSetSeatSettingsInCarIntent, Action<INIntegerResolutionResult>)

开发人员可以重写此方法,以自定义设置所请求服务的绝对级别的分辨率。

ResolveRelativeLevelSetting(IINSetSeatSettingsInCarIntentHandling, INSetSeatSettingsInCarIntent, Action<INRelativeSettingResolutionResult>)

开发人员可以重写此方法,以自定义设置所请求服务的相对级别的分辨率。

ResolveSeat(IINSetSeatSettingsInCarIntentHandling, INSetSeatSettingsInCarIntent, Action<INCarSeatResolutionResult>)

开发人员可以重写此方法以自定义选择特定席位的分辨率。

适用于